- The Coil: This is an electromagnet that, when energized by an electrical current, creates a magnetic field.
- The Armature: A movable metal lever that is attracted to the magnetic field generated by the coil.
- The Contacts: These are the physical switches that open or close the electrical circuit, connecting or disconnecting power to the connected component.
- The Terminals: These are the points where the relay is connected to the rest of the HVAC system.
The relay’s function is to act as an intermediary, allowing a low-voltage control signal to switch a higher-voltage circuit. For instance, the thermostat, which operates on low voltage, can send a signal to the relay. - Control Relays: These are general-purpose relays used for controlling various components, such as fans, dampers, and auxiliary equipment.
- Compressor Relays: These are heavy-duty relays designed to handle the high inrush current required by the compressor motor.
- Fan Relays: Similar to compressor relays, these are designed to manage the current demands of the fan motor.
- Time Delay Relays: These relays have a built-in delay mechanism, allowing them to activate or deactivate a circuit after a set time. This is often used for controlling the start-up sequence of the compressor or preventing short cycling.
- Solid-State Relays (SSRs): These relays use semiconductor devices, such as transistors or thyristors, to switch the electrical circuit. They offer advantages like faster switching speeds and longer lifespans compared to electromechanical relays.

- System Not Starting: The most obvious symptom is that the HVAC system fails to start at all. The compressor, fan, or other components may not receive power.
- Intermittent Operation: The system may start and stop randomly, indicating a faulty connection or intermittent contact within the relay.
- Noisy Operation: A clicking or buzzing sound coming from the relay could signal a problem with the coil or contacts.
- Compressor Not Running: If the compressor isn’t running but the fan is, the compressor relay is a likely suspect.
- Fan Not Running: If the fan isn’t running, the fan relay could be at fault.
- Burned Smell: A burning smell near the HVAC unit may indicate overheating of the relay due to a short circuit or excessive current draw.
- Short Cycling: The compressor turns on and off frequently and rapidly, which can be a sign of a failing relay or a problem with the control circuit.

- Safety First: Always disconnect the power to the HVAC system before working on any electrical components. Locate the circuit breaker or disconnect switch and turn it off.
- Visual Inspection: Examine the relay for signs of damage, such as:
- Burn marks: These indicate overheating, often caused by a short circuit or excessive current draw.
- Melted plastic: This is another sign of overheating, and the relay needs to be replaced.
- Loose or corroded terminals: These can cause poor electrical connections and intermittent operation.
- Check the Voltage: Use a multimeter to check the voltage across the relay coil terminals. The voltage should match the specifications of the relay (usually 24V or 120V). If there is no voltage, the control circuit may be the problem.
- Test the Continuity: Use a multimeter to test the continuity of the relay contacts. Disconnect the wires from the relay terminals. Set the multimeter to the continuity setting (usually indicated by a symbol resembling a diode).
- With the relay coil not energized, the contacts should be open (no continuity).
- With the relay coil energized (by applying the correct voltage), the contacts should close (continuity).
- If the contacts don’t open or close as expected, the relay is faulty.
- Check the Coil Resistance: Use a multimeter to measure the resistance of the relay coil. The resistance value should be within the specifications printed on the relay. If the resistance is significantly different, the coil is likely damaged.
- Check the Load: Disconnect the wires from the relay terminals that connect to the component it controls (e.g., compressor, fan). Then, test the component directly to see if it’s drawing too much current. Overcurrent can damage the relay.

- Complexity of Repair: Disassembling and repairing a relay involves delicate internal components, and it’s challenging to ensure a reliable repair.
- Potential for Future Failure: Even if you manage to repair a relay, the underlying problem that caused the failure (e.g., overheating) may still exist, leading to another failure in the future.
- Time and Cost: The time and effort required to repair a relay may outweigh the cost of a replacement.
- Safety: Working with electrical components always carries a risk. Replacing a relay is a relatively straightforward process, minimizing the potential for electrical hazards.

- Turn off the Power: As always, disconnect the power to the HVAC system.
- Identify the Relay: Locate the faulty relay. Refer to the system’s wiring diagram or the relay’s markings to identify it.
- Disconnect the Wires: Carefully disconnect the wires from the relay terminals, noting their positions. It’s a good practice to take a picture of the wiring before disconnecting anything, or label the wires with masking tape.
- Remove the Relay: Some relays are plugged into a socket, while others are mounted with screws or clips. Remove the old relay.
- Install the New Relay: Install the new relay in the same location, ensuring it’s securely mounted.
- Reconnect the Wires: Connect the wires to the terminals of the new relay, referring to your picture or labeling. Make sure the connections are secure.
- Restore Power: Turn the power back on to the HVAC system.
- Test the System: Test the HVAC system to ensure the replaced relay is functioning correctly.

- Proper Installation and Wiring: Ensure all wiring connections are secure and properly sized. Loose connections can cause arcing and overheating.
- Regular Maintenance: Have your HVAC system inspected and maintained regularly by a qualified technician. This can help identify and address potential problems before they lead to relay failures.
- Clean the System: Keep the HVAC system clean and free of dust and debris. Dust can insulate components, leading to overheating.
- Address Overcurrent Issues: If a relay fails due to excessive current draw, investigate the cause. The problem may be with the component the relay controls.
- Use the Correct Relay: Always use the correct type and rating of relay for the specific application. Using an undersized relay can lead to premature failure.
